AI Study Notes for 违规
违规 (violate regulations) vs 违法 (violate laws) — use 违规 for breaches of internal rules, while 违法 specifically refers to breaking laws established by the state.
Think of 违规 as 'wei' (violate) and 'gui' (rules). Imagine a person named Wei who always breaks the rules, leading to chaos in a game. The character 违 (wei) visually resembles a person stepping outside the lines, while the character 规 (gui) suggests a grid or rules that are being ignored.
Be careful not to confuse 违规 with 违背 (weibei), which means to go against something rather than simply violating rules. It is typically used in formal contexts, such as legal documents or workplace policies. Common collocations include 违规行为 (wei gui xing wei) meaning 'violating behavior'.
While 违规 is not an official HSK word, it connects with the HSK vocabulary around law and ethics. Focus on understanding the context in which rules are applied, as this will help reinforce your understanding of the concept of legality in Mandarin.
In China, adherence to rules and regulations is often emphasized in both personal and professional contexts, with significant consequences for 违规 behavior. This reflects the broader societal value placed on order and compliance.
Learners often misuse 违规 by applying it to situations that don't involve formal rules, such as personal preferences. For example, saying '我违规吃了太多' (I violated by eating too much) is incorrect; instead, use '我吃得太多了' (I ate too much).
